Information
Data used in INFO/DATA combination
Station No
Instrument Height
Point Code
Point Number
Signal Height
Horizontal Angle
Vertical Angle
Slope distance
Vertical Distance (IH and SH not included)
Horizontal distance
Area of an surface (Result from Program 25)
Volume (Result from Program 25)
Percent of grade ((DHT/HD)*100)
Area file
Difference between C1 and C2 horizontal angles*
Horizontal angle which was measured in C2 and stored*
Vertical Angle which was measured in C2 and stored*
Difference between C2 and C1 vertical angles*
Offset const. which can be added to or subtracted from the SD
Horizontal Reference Angle
Compensator ON=1, OFF=0
Status of unit set, e.g. 3214=(Mills Meter Fahrenheit InchHg)
Horizontal angle which was measured in C1
Vertical angle which was measured in C1
Setting out vertical angle
Setting out horisontal angle
Setting out horizontal distance
Setting out height
Atmospheric Correction, parts per million (PPM)
Benchmark elevation
Prism constant
Info about Sections (Lenght tables) in P39 RoadLine
Northing coordinates. Cleared when power OFF
Easting coordinates. Cleared when power OFF
Elevation coord. Cleared when power OFF (39=49+STN HT)
Relative to stored X (N) coord of set out point (P23)
Relative to stored Y (E) coord of set out point (P23)
Relative to stored Z (ELE) coord of set out point (P23)
Universal Transverse Mercator Scale Factor.
Slope inclination
Correction value of the calculated bearing in Program 20.
Standard deviation
Rel. North Coord.
* Not in the RPU
